The Opportunity

This position works out of our Columbus, OH or Lake County, IL location in the Nutrition Division.

Our ambition is providing innovative high-quality products, creating sustainable value, delivering superior user experience and enhancing health outcomes at all stages of life. Demonstrate stewardship in the application of QA policies and procedures, projects, and systems used to develop Abbott Nutrition product labels.

This individual serves as the primary reference for product labeling and as such evaluates proposed labeling changes and implements the changes, along with developing new primary and secondary product labels as prioritized by the project management group. Focus of the role will be labels that are marketed within the assigned countries of the LATAM Commercial Region. The individual will utilize project management skills to ensure that the label development process flow is adhered to. The individual is the primary contact within the working team (Labeling Manager, Desktop Publisher, Affiliate, Area Regulatory Specialist, Project Management Group) for planning, start-up, and execution of the label development activities through the labeling quality system and ensures labels are reviewed, approved, and completed. The individual also serves as primary contact for the external translation agency.
